I've been riding a trek 7100 hybrid since 2004. I know a lot of people don't like them. They say the 7200 has better components. I guess they are correct. However, I haven't had any trouble with the 7100 and I bought it brand new. It does have a suspension fork.

Some people like em, but it seems most people don't. I like the suspension post. The ride is much smoother, and I'm not a weight weenie. My fastest speed on the bike is 25mph on flat ground. No hills in my area of the country. Without the suspension post I might could go 25.2 mph.

The bike is comfortable. It does have kinda an upright riding position. About the same as a mountain bike riding position. May not be the bike your looking for. Just thought I would throw in my 2 cents for the 7100.
